Substance Use Disorder Treatment and Recovery Services

Non-residential treatment
Chemical abuse/mental health treatment (dual diagnosis)

A program that helps individuals with drug or alcohol addiction. They assess a client's needs, develop planned interventions, provide services to help reduce or stop the substance use, coordinate services with other providers, and reassess the client on a regular basis. This program is licensed for Substance Use Disorder Treatment by the Minnesota Department of Human Services (DHS) under MN statute 245G. MORE INFORMATION Provides: * Outpatient chemical dependency * Intensive outpatient treatment * Chemical use assessments * Individualized treatment * Client care coordination Also has a 12-bed inpatient unit for crisis care and for those needing 24 hour care.
